Volunteer Your Time
Volunteers are welcome! Join us for open volunteer hours every Thursday, Saturday and Sunday for three-hour shifts. Folks can come from 9:00am to 12:00 pm or 1:00 to 4:00 pm.
Dress for the weather and wear closed-toe shoes. Be prepared for the unexpected, and if you can give us a day’s notice before you arrive, that is greatly appreciated. Send us an email, call or text (315-777-7245) to let us know you're coming.
Everyone is welcome to get involved and get some hands-on learning. No experience is necessary, as there is something for everyone to do.
